We place the pursuits of our programming within the
context of the Humanities, which nurture the intellectual
faculties, and are commonly understood to embrace the
exploration of languages and literature, history,
philosophy, religion, the visual and performing arts,
including music.
The 1980 United States Rockefeller Commission on the
Humanities described the humanities this way:
“Through the humanities we reflect on the fundamental
question: What does it mean to be human? The humanities
offer clues but never a complete answer. They reveal how
people have tried to make moral, spiritual, and intellectual
sense of a world in which irrationality, despair,
loneliness, and death are as conspicuous as birth,
friendship, hope, and reason.”
